From an article in the National Intelligencer, copied into our paper, it seems that the policy of government in relation to the captured Spanish posts in Florida, has been modified. For reasons, assigned in the official paper, it has been determined to surrender St. Marks only to a Spanish force competent to overawe and keep in order the neighboring savages. Pensacola is to be restored, without condition, to the first authorized Spanish agent who may demand it. We hope that before either of the posts shall be given up, government will again modify its policy, by resolving to keep possession of both.
